Abstract :
A compositive model, which is composed of "3D Voronoi diagram" and "serial profiles", is provided to describe the air pollution effects in 3D GIS. "3D Voronoi diagram" is used to realize the 3D visualization of pollution, and "serial profiles" are used to exhibit air pollution effects of some special areas. In the process of protracting the serial profiles, artificial neural network is used to predict the pollutant concentration of the unknown positions. The preliminary experiments show that the model is convenient and effective.
